MENU

Ansible Tags: タスク制御とデプロイ管理

Ansible Tags アイキャッチ
Ansible Tags

Ansible Tagsは、Ansibleスクリプト内で特定タスクの実行を柔軟にコントロールする機能です。2015年頃から盛んに利用され始め、現在では複雑なインフラストラクチャ管理において不可欠な役割を果たしています。

目次

この記事の目次

  1. Ansible Tagsの定義
  2. Ansible Tagsの使用例
  3. Ansible Tagsの歴史的背景
  4. Ansible Tagsと他の機能の比較
  5. まとめ

Ansible Tagsの定義

Ansible Tagsの定義

Ansible Tagsは、Playbook内でタスクを識別し、その実行を制御するためのメカニズムです。

例えば、特定の環境(開発、テスト、本番など)でのみ実行したいタスクにTagを設定できます。

Ansible Tagsの使用例

Ansible Tagsの使用例

Ansible Playbookを作成する際、各タスクにTagを割り当てます。

これにより、必要に応じて特定のTagを持つタスクのみを選択的に実行できます。

Ansible Tagsの歴史的背景

Ansible Tagsの歴史的背景

Ansible Tagsは、2015年前後から広く使用されるようになりました。

当時の背景には、Playbookの効率化や、複雑なインフラストラクチャ管理のニーズがありました。

Ansible Tagsと他の機能の比較

Ansible Tagsと他の機能の比較

Ansible Tagsは、特定のタスクのみを選択的に実行します。

これに対し、Ansible Handlersはイベントドリブンで特定の状況下でのみタスクを実行する機能があります。

まとめ

Ansible Tagsはインフラストラクチャ管理において柔軟性と効率性を高める重要なツールであり、複雑な環境でもその威力を発揮します。

※本記事はIT用語辞典の手書きドラフトです。公開前に最新情報・出典を確認のうえ加筆修正してください。

よかったらシェアしてね!
  • URLをコピーしました!
  • URLをコピーしました!

この記事を書いた人

コメント

コメントする

目次